The Hexadecimal Color #EE9ACE is a contrast shade of Plum. #EE9ACE RGB value is rgb(238, 154, 206). RGB Color Model of #EE9ACE consists of 93% red, 60% green and 80% blue. HSL color Mode of #EE9ACE has 323°(degrees) Hue, 71% Saturation and 77% Lightness. #EE9ACE color has an wavelength of 416.62963n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#EE9ACE is #FFCCFF.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#EE9ACE is #E9C. The Closest Color to #EE9ACE is #DDA0DD. Official Name of #EE9ACE Hex Code is Kobi.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#EE9ACE is 0 Cyan 35 Magenta 13 Yellow 7 Black and #EE9ACE CMY is 0, 35, 13.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#EE9ACE

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
